The Jane Crookall Maternity Unit says a total of 62 babies were born last month.
In April, a total of 27 girls and 35 boys were born on the Island.
The unit says the lightest of those weighed 1.7kg while the heaviest came into the world at 4.6 kilos.
One set of twins were born last month, according to the data.
